Yen Can Cook: Scrambled Egg with Shrimp
A really short post today of simple recipe ~ Scrambled Egg with Shrimp.
Shrimp is not a common ingredient in my household because none of us is fan of it but I have some balance from my previous recipe, so I whipped up this super easy yet delicious scrambled egg dish.
Ingredients (Serve: 3-4)

6 eggs, at room temperature
12 – 15 shrimps, shelled and deveined
3 tablespoons milk
2 spring onion, chopped
1 teaspoon salt
A dash of white pepper
Cooking oil
Marinade
1 teaspoon salt
1 teaspoon Chinese cooking wine
1/2 teaspoon corn starch
~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
Step 1: Marinate the shrimps with marinade for 20 minutes.
Step 2: Boil a pot of water and toss in the shrimps until they just turn pink, don’t overcook them. Remove, drain and set a side.
Step 3: Beat the eggs in a large bowl, add in chopped spring onion, milk, salt and white pepper, mix well. Add in shrimps (Step 2).
Step 4: Heat oil in a frying pan or wok, pour in the egg mixture (Step 3). Use a spatula to fold the eggs gently but quickly until it is almost cooked but still moist.
Step 5: Dish up and serve.
